HOF Together is a co-op feature in House of Fun that lets you team up with friends or other players to work toward a shared goal. Instead of competing against each other, everyone in the group contributes and the whole team gets rewarded when milestones are hit.

How HOF Together Works
When HOF Together is active, you join or create a team with other House of Fun players. Each player spins as they normally would, but a portion of their activity contributes to the team’s shared progress bar. Hitting collective milestones unlocks rewards for everyone on the team, regardless of individual contribution levels.
How to Join a Team
Open the HOF Together event panel when it is active. You can either join an existing team or invite friends directly. If you join a public team, you are matched with other players looking for teammates. Having friends in your team is helpful because active players who log in daily keep the progress bar moving faster.
What Rewards Does It Give
HOF Together typically rewards free coins, bonus spins, and sometimes exclusive items tied to the current event theme. Rewards come in tiers, so you do not need to complete every milestone to get something. Hitting even the first few tiers already pays out more than a standard play session would.
Tips for Getting the Most Out of HOF Together
- Join or create a team with active friends who play daily. Inactive teammates slow down the group’s progress significantly.
- Play during the event window and not just on the first and last day. Consistent daily contributions keep your team on track.
- Communicate with your team if the feature has a chat option. Coordinating active play periods helps everyone reach milestones faster.
- Prioritize collecting your HOF daily free coins before contributing so you have a full session to work with.
Is HOF Together Always Available
No. HOF Together runs as a limited-time event and is not always active. When it is live, you will see it prominently in the lobby or event section. Check in regularly and participate when it appears since the team rewards are worth the extra attention during active windows.
